At the end of games it's customary to say gg (which means good game) but particularly troll'ish players, especially those who feel like they've been cheesed or hustled, will feed you a variant like "gg B-". Some examples of which consist of "man you f- noob i'm not playing with you no more". Don't get me wrong noob isn't intended to be insulting, but a lot of people will use it as so. If you aren't an instant starcraft genius the trek up the ranking ladder will be arduous and you will be frequently called "noob" (a term which means new player) and often it will have derogatory connotations to it. People with extremely sensitive feelings should steer away from multiplayer and multiplayer chat. The community is far better than Call of Duty's, partly because it's for PC users (which boasts a more mature fanbase, unsurprisingly) but still in some regards hostile.
